Verdict

CASTERBRIDGE likes it here and returns to this surface on a favourable mark. Along with Kinloch Pride he will appreciate the ease in grade and the latter rates a main danger. Gamesome is very hard to win with but it would be no surprise to see him place again. Cameo Star is in form and interesting on course debut.
  1. Casterbridge
  2. Kinloch Pride
  3. Gamesome
